Cambodia calls for ceasefire: Thailand border fighting to stop: UN envoy

Image
Cambodia has called for an immediate ceasefire amid fresh fighting with Thailand along their disputed border, its envoy told the United Nations, according to news agency AFP. Thailand, had warned that the situation “could potentially develop into a war” if not brought under control. Clashes broke out near the centuries-old Preah Vihear and Prasat Ta Muen Thom temples, with both sides exchanging rockets and artillery fire for a second straight day. The ancient temples, linked to the Khmer empire, remain a sensitive point in a long-running territorial dispute between the two neighbours.

India's UPI Surpasses Visa To Become World’s Top Real-Time Payment System: IMF

Image
India's UPI payments, handling 640 million daily transactions, surpassing Visa. UPI powers 85% of India's digital payments and 60% globally, now live in seven countries. India UPI Payments: India’s real-time payment technology UPI (Unified Payment Interface) has emerged as the global leader surpassing Visa, according to a recent note by the International Monetary Fund titled Growing Retail Digital Payments: The Value of Interoperability. The IMF report states that UPI has powered 85 per cent of India’s digital payments and nearly 60 per cent globally. UPI is handling 640+ million transactions daily, head of Visa, the report stated, adding that Rs 24 lakh crore processed via 18.39 billion UPI transactions in June 2025. The transaction percentage rose 32 per cent YOY compared to the same month last year at 13.88 billion.

Trump says India and US very close to finalising trade deal

Image
  Washington and Delhi are "very close" to finalising a trade deal, US President Donald Trump has said, as high-level talks between the two sides continue. "We're very close to a deal with India where they open it [the market] up," Trump told reporters at the White house on Wednesday. Later in the day, he reiterated that the deal with India was "very close" when asked about upcoming trade agreements in an interview with broadcaster Real America's Voice. India and the US have been locked in intense negotiations over the past few months, aiming to reach an agreement before steep tariffs kick in. Trump had first announced 27% tariffs on Indian goods in 2 April as part of a wider trade policy move. While the tariffs were initially paused until 9 July, the US later extended the deadline to 1 August.
